Horn #7
Horn #7 is part of the TalkTools Horn Hierarchy, a sequenced series of therapy horns that progressively increase in blowing difficulty to develop controlled oral airflow, lip rounding, and velo-pharyngeal control. This horn sits at an intermediate level within the 12-step hierarchy.
Therapy Goals
- Develop controlled oral airflow and breath support for speech
- Strengthen lip rounding and lip seal
- Improve velo-pharyngeal closure for nasal-oral airflow differentiation
- Build the respiratory-oral motor coordination needed for intelligible speech
- Progress client systematically through increasing levels of oral-motor challenge

- Before first use: clean with warm water, mild soap, or approved disinfectant such as PureGreen24
- After each use: rinse thoroughly with warm water; use the TalkTools Cleaning Kit brushes to reach corners and creases
- Use the bulb syringe from the Cleaning Kit to remove liquid from interior chambers
- Allow to air dry completely before storing
- Do not use harsh abrasives or bleach-based cleaners
- Inspect before every use; discard if cracked or damaged
